As part of the recent migration to the Developer Dashboard, we’re excited to share that MHCP creators will now access direct support through the Developer Support Portal. This move streamlines support channels to serve you more efficiently and effectively. Note: This update is for direct product/program support only, bug reports should continue to be submitted using Feedback Hub. To access the new portal, use the existing Creator Support Center and “Submit a request”, or use the Developer Dashboard and “See help” to get direct support whenever you need. This is a new entry point that allows you to get the same quality and speed of support for both technical and non-technical issues that you’ve become accustomed to. To create and manage cases from the Developer Dashboard, click the Help button in the top nav, then “Contact Us”, or Click “Team” in the left nav, then “Contact Us”. To create a new case: Click on “New” Fill out the required fields in the intake form and submit the case Respond to/update your case by replying within the Developer Support Portal or to case email notifications Once the case is resolved, you’ll receive an email to fill out a satisfaction survey. Please fill this out to let us know how to improve our support services. As part of this change, the creator programs support email (creatorprograms@meta.com) will no longer be used for support purposes. Hey everyone! If you’re building with Meta’s SDKs and tools, you know that sometimes things break, get confusing, or just don’t work as expected. Good news: Meta has rolled out a structured feedback and support system to help you move faster and get the answers you need. You can read more via this blog post. Here’s how it works and what’s new: 🚀 Three Key Support Surfaces Feedback Center: File and track bug reports and feature requests See what Meta is actively investigating Vote and subscribe to issues that matter to you Community Forums: Ask questions and share knowledge with other devs and creators Get help from peers and Meta engineers Find workarounds and troubleshooting tips Developer Support: Get one-on-one help for app, account, or team-specific issues Submit support cases for urgent or unique problems 🆕 New: Public Voting Board in Feedback Center You can now see a public, transparent board of bug reports and feature requests that Meta is actively investigating. Search for your issue or suggestion Vote to signal what matters most Subscribe for email updates Track status: “Investigating,” “Fix in Progress,” “Fix Complete,” and more 📝 How to Get Unblocked: Step-by-Step Check the Feedback Center Search for your issue or suggestion Sort by Most Voted, Most Grouped Reports, or Newest Add Your Signal If you find a matching investigation, vote and subscribe Contribute your experience in relevant forum threads Check the Forums Meta VR Developer Forum (Unity, Unreal, WebXR, Spatial SDK, Android) Horizon Worlds Creator Forum (Desktop Editor, GenAI tools, scripting, collaboration) Ask questions, share workarounds, and connect with others File a New Report If your issue isn’t listed, submit a new report via MQDH or Desktop Editor Include a clear title, summary, repro steps, logs/screenshots, and context Track your report’s status on the Voting Board Submit a Support Case For app, team, or account-specific issues Use the Support Center for personalized help 🔗 Stay Updated Release Notes Monthly Newsletter Follow us on X and Facebook TL;DR: Check the Voting Board first Add your signal if it’s already tracked Use forums for peer help File a report for new bugs/requests Submit a support case for unique issues These systems are here to give you more visibility and support—so you have what you need, when you need it.
